Fig. 9: Wrinkling and nanostructure support for local strain generation.

From: Strain engineering of 2D semiconductors and graphene: from strain fields to band-structure tuning and photonic applications

Fig. 9

a Schematic of the formation of wrinkled 2D MoS2 (ref. 41), and b optical microscopy image of a wrinkled MoS2 sheet41. c, d SEM micrograph of an array of silica nanopillars on a silicon substrate and d fabrication procedures for a layered material (LM) on the nanopillars126. e AFM image of monolayer WSe2 on a silica nanopillar (upper panel), and height profiles of the nanopillar before (blue area) and after (pink line) LM deposition (lower panel)126.
